open court

1. A court that is in session, presided over by a judge, attended by the parties and their attorneys, and engaged in judicial business. ( Open court usu. refers to a proceeding in which formal entries are made on the record. The term is distinguished from a court that is hearing evidence in camera or from a judge that is exercising merely magisterial powers. 2.
